Surviving is his wife Edith at home, 5 sons Clifford Ray Hoots (wife Lynne) of Bluffs, Larry George Hoots (wife Delores) of Winchester, Albert Keith Hoots (wife Linda) of Bluffs, Robert Lee Hoots (fiancée Pam) of Bluffs, and Donald Wayne Hoots (wife Tammy) of Winchester. 13 grandchildren Guy Hoots (companion Tonya Mueller) of Bluffs, Lorri (husband Steve) Koch of Winchester, Kristi (husband Kenneth) Miller of Dawson, Karla (husband Edward) Little of Bluffs, Mark Hoots of Bluffs, Erica (husband Michael) Smith of Chapin, Darren (wife Rubi) Hoots of Winchester, Jeremy Hoots (wife Lisa) of Winchester, Cheri Hoots of Chatham, Jason Hoots and Ryan Hoots of Jacksonville, Chelsea Hoots and Courtney Hoots of Winchester. 13 great grandchildren Amanda Hoots of Pittsfield, Brett Hoots of Exeter, Linley Koch of Winchester, Joshua Littig, Emily, Little, Luke Little of Bluffs, Shawna Hoots of Winchester, Eli Hoots of Bluffs, Rylee and Laiklyn McGuire of Chatham, Clint, Morgan and Abagail Hoots of Winchester. 2 step grandchildren, Dakota and Landen Artman, 2 step great grandchildren Kyle and Brooke Smith. Two sisters, Louise Evans and husband Gene of Bluffs, Dorothy Scott and husband Ernest of Jacksonville; three brothers, Cecil Hoots of Sweet Home, Oregon, Carl Hoots and wife Cecil of Jacksonville, and Dean Hoots of Winchester. Preceding him in death was a son Ronald Eugene Hoots (surviving wife Carol of Bluffs), and 2 grandsons Clifford Mark Hoots and James E. Hoots.; one sister, Nellie Kathleen Hoots; and four brothers, James Hoots, Paul Hoots, Leonard Hoots, and Jack Hoots.
Mr. Hoots attended Bloomfield school; he farmed in Scott County all his life. He enjoyed pitching horseshoes, and hunting quail.
Services were entrusted to Coonrod Funeral Home of Winchester, Illinois.
